NC3 Enterprise Center
Abstract
Secretary of Defense tasked USSTRATCOM Nuclear Command, Control and Communications (NC3) Enterprise Center (NEC) to oversee and monitor operations and security of the enterprise and develops tools to assist in monitoring the readiness of the NC3 architecture and capture the operational risks as adversaries develop the ability to disrupt our capabilities from multiple threat vectors. This effort will fund systems engineering and assessment activities previously accomplished by DISA in support of the NC3 Enterprise. The NEC will capture and integrate process and system data to assess operational risk, characterize multi-domain threats, and explore operational trade space associated with next generation NC3 architectures. The NEC will work with the Services to explore new technologies and develop innovative solutions in a virtual environment, and capture metrics that identify system problems and readiness issues before they impact operations. The NEC will also develop digital engineering capabilities to help support governance responsibilities of NC3. The USSTRATCOM Mission Assurance Defense Critical Infrastructure Program (DCIP) is a risk management program that seeks to ensure the availability of networked assets critical to USSTRATCOM and other DoD missions. Critical infrastructure assets can include installations, facilities, antennas, vehicles, computing systems, and communications links. DCIP is directed by the Office of the Assistant Secretary of Defense (Homeland Defense & Americas' Security Affairs) [OASD (HD&ASA)]. DCIP manages the identification, prioritization, assessment, and assurance of critical infrastructure as a comprehensive program that includes the development of adaptive plans and procedures to mitigate risk, restore capability in the event of loss or degradation, support incident management, and protect defense critical infrastructure.
